用什么开源工具完成ETL啊?

  上个月,花了差不多一周的时间,down了petaho中的Kettle 3.0,浏览user guide pdf,把examples看了一半,想把customer profile给format,不知道怎么完成。 在petaho的bbs上发帖子问,dev给了我一个方法--用javascript完成。自己感觉,能实现功能,但这个方法不好。dev也说不会专门开发plugin。再说,Kettle对于source data的metadata也没有专门的管理,感觉随着今后需求的不断变化,source data的metadata肯定是必须的。

  今天忙好NOV关账,准备研究一下clover.ETL,希望能行。阿门!

  下载了Enhydra Octopus 3.6.5,运行examples下的ExampleGenerator.cmd、Generator_using_ant.cmd,都成功。就在ExampleGenerator.cmd的基础上修改,想把excel 2003的file import oracle,花了两天,努力了一番,最后报“java.lang.Exception: There is no tables in specified source database”,给octopus邮件组发了两次mail,一周都没有如何的回复。失望了!

  领导催得急,只能先用PL/SQL写procedure来处理了。完成功能应该没有问题,但想记录每个步骤所花费的时间,只能傻乎乎地copypaste,bed smell!对PL/SQL将来能够AOP是根本不报希望了。研究一把.Net的AOP。

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值